Those guns might be illegal in some areas, as they probably fall under the category of 'toy guns'.
Many jurisdictions mandate certain colors for toy guns - for instance in NY, the gun must have, at a minimum, a blaze orange insert in the barrel.
Now, I don't give a hoot about this, and I don't expect any of you guys to either, but it's something to bear in mind if the gun would have to pass through customs to get to you.
For instance, in the UK, you might get in serious trouble for importing a 'realistic imitation firearm'.
